6+ Android vs iOS Programming: Key Differences

Developing applications for the two dominant mobile operating systems involves distinct ecosystems, languages, and tools. One platform, primarily associated with open-source principles, utilizes Java and Kotlin and the Android Studio IDE. The other, known for its integrated hardware and software experience, relies on Swift and Objective-C, alongside the Xcode IDE. Application development for each requires specialized knowledge tailored to their respective environments.

Understanding the differences in mobile platform development is crucial for businesses aiming to reach the broadest possible audience. Success in this arena hinges on strategically choosing the correct platform based on target demographics, development costs, and desired feature sets. Historically, the availability of platform-specific tools and the evolving feature sets of operating systems have shaped the trajectory of mobile application development.
